Objective: In the present study, we monitored the antiangiogenesis function of antagomir-21 (miR-21 inhibitor) in tumor angiogenesis in a VEGFR2-luc transgenic mouse model using bioluminescence imaging.Methods: Transgenic VEGFR2-luc mice were used as experiment animals.VEGFR2-luc mice were created using a gene-targeting approach, which "knocked in" firefly luciferasecDNA into the first exon of the endogenous VEGFR2 locus in murine 129/SvEv embryonic stem cells.VEGFR2 expression can drive luciferase gene expression.Murine 4T1 breast cancer cells were purchased from ATCC and were cultured in RPMI1640 medium, with fetal bovine serum at a final concentration of 10%.4T1 cells were implanted beneath the right breast fat pad of VEGFR2-1uc transgenic mice.Tumor-bearing mice were randomly divided into three groups (n=5 in each group), which received saline, antagomir-21, or negative control (scramble)treatment once a week, after tumor model establishment.
